Slow Cooked Beef And Sauerkraut Stew
- 2 1/2 lbs beef stew meat, cut into bite sized cubes
- 1 cup chopped onion
- 4 medium potatoes, peeled and diced small
- 3 large carrots, peeled and thinly sliced
- 2 (14 ounce) cans sauerkraut, undrained
- 2 (14 ounce) cans diced tomatoes, undrained
- 6 cups beef broth
- 1 bay leaf
- 2 tablespoons chopped parsley
- 1 teaspoon thyme
- 1 tablespoon brown sugar
- 1/2 teaspoon pepper
- 1/2 teaspoon paprika
- Place beef cubes, onion, diced potatoes, sliced carrots, sauerkraut and diced tomatoes in the slowcooker; mix around.
- Pour all remaining ingredients over top.
- Cover slowcooker and cook on low for about 7 hours.
- Remove bay leaf, stir well and then serve.
